
1985 Toyota Land Cruiser FJ60 by Wolf Creek Rod Works
This 1985 Toyota Land Cruiser FJ60 has been modified for overland travels, powered by a 350ci Ram Jet V8 crate engine paired with a five-speed manual transmission. Significant modifications include Old Man Emu suspension, a rear differential locker, a larger fuel tank, and a robust set of exterior accessories designed for remote exploration. It features steel bumpers, rock rails, a roof basket with additional storage, and a snorkel. Inside, the original seating has been replaced to optimize cargo space, and additional electronic systems such as a CB radio and dual batteries are installed. The vehicle is finished in flat tan and rides on 33” BFGoodrich Mud-Terrain tires. All modifications enhance its capability for backcountry and expedition use.
